#' Plotting a phybreak object.
#' 
#' Plots a \code{phybreak}-object twice: (1) as transmission tree and (2) as phylogenetic tree, using the default graphical parameters
#'   of \code{\link{plotTrans}} and \code{\link{plotPhylo}}. The default 
#'   is to plot the current state, but any posterior sample can be chosen, as well as various consensus trees. Consensus tree "edmonds"
#'   plots only a transmission tree, consensus tree "mcc" only a phylogenetic tree.
#' 
#' @param x An object of class \code{phybreak}.
#' @param plot.which Either \code{"sample"} to plot the current state or a selected posterior sample, 
#'   \code{"mpc"} or \code{"mtcc"} to plot a consensus transmission tree (see \code{\link{transtree}}) or \code{"mcc"}
#'   to plot the maximum clade credibility tree (see \code{\link{phylotree}}).
#' @param samplenr If \code{plot.which = "sample"}, this indicates which posterior tree should be plotted: 
#'   \code{samplenr = 0} to plot the current state.
#' @param ... Some methods for this generic require additional arguments. None are used in this method.
